Entry requirements set by ASQA are the basic qualifications and criteria that students must meet before enrolling in a nationally recognised course.
These requirements ensure students have the skills and knowledge needed to undertake this course.
- There are no formal academic requirements
- Additional entry requirements are set by individual course providers

More about Graduate Certificate in Cyber Security
The Graduate Certificate in Cyber Security offered in Wollongong provides a pathway for individuals aiming to advance their careers in the rapidly growing field of cyber security. With the increasing demand for qualified professionals, this qualification equips students with essential skills and knowledge to pursue roles such as Cyber Security Specialist, Security Analyst, and Computer Forensic Analyst. The local demand in Wollongong, a vibrant city known for its tech initiatives and strong educational institutions, reinforces the value of this qualification.
In Wollongong, reputable training providers such as ACU and The University of Sydney offer campus-based delivery for the Graduate Certificate in Cyber Security, making it convenient for students who prefer face-to-face learning. Both institutions are recognised for their high educational standards and commitment to preparing students for success in the industry.
